Authentication Vs Authorization Explained
Authentication Vs Authorization What S The Difference Infogram What are authentication and authorization? in simple terms, authentication is the process of verifying who a user is, while authorization is the process of verifying what they have access to. Authentication and authorization are key security steps that ensure only the right users access a system and can perform permitted actions. authentication verifies who you are, and authorization determines what you can do.

Authentication verifies a user’s identity. authorization gives the user the right level of access to system resources. the authentication process relies on credentials, such as passwords or fingerprint scans, that users present to prove they are who they claim to be.
